Miso Glazed Salmon (Pan-fried)
This recipe for Miso Glazed Salmon pan-fries salmon fillets coated with a miso-based glaze. The glaze combines yellow miso paste, sake, garlic, soy sauce, and brown sugar, which is added to the salmon in the pan after searing. The salmon is coated lightly with potato starch before frying skin-side down in toasted sesame oil to achieve a crisp exterior. It is cooked until medium-rare to medium with a tender, moist interior. The green onion garnish adds fresh color.
Ingredients
Miso Glaze
- 1 tbsp yellow miso paste awase miso
- 1 tbsp sake
- 1 tsp garlic grated or garlic paste
- 1 tsp soy sauce
- 1 tsp light brown sugar
Salmon
- 2 salmon skin-on, fillets
- 2 pinches salt
- 1 tbsp potato starch
- 1 tbsp sesame oil or cooking oil of your choice, toasted
- 1 tbsp green onion finely chopped
Instructions
- Mix 1 tbsp yellow miso paste (awase miso), 1 tbsp sake, 1 tsp garlic, 1 tsp soy sauce and 1 tsp light brown sugar in a small bowl until well combined.
- Preheat a frying pan on a medium-high setting. While it preheats, wash 2 salmon fillets with cold water and pat them dry with kitchen paper.
- Sprinkle both sides of the salmon with 2 pinches salt and coat with 1 tbsp potato starch.
- Once the pan is hot, add 1 tbsp toasted sesame oil and place the salmon fillets in the pan with the skin side down. Fry for 2 minutes on each side or until the salmon reaches an internal temperature of 52 °C (126 °F). (This may take a little longer for particularly thick fillets.)
- Turn off the heat and pour the sauce into the pan. Move the salmon around the pan until both sides are coated with the sauce.
- Serve up, sprinkle with 1 tbsp finely chopped green onions onions and enjoy!
